WebMay 23, 2024 · Pakistan, on the other hand, described to Western diplomats and generals its relationship with the Taliban as a hedging strategy to deal with the consequences of an inevitable U.S. withdrawal. Pakistan did not expect a U.S. military withdrawal from Afghanistan to mark the end of Washington’s interest in the region.
